Theory Of Computation Book By Vivek Kulkarni Pdf Top -
Theory of Computation Vivek Kulkarni , published by Oxford University Press India
(2013), is a comprehensive 560-page textbook designed primarily for undergraduate students in Computer Science and Information Technology. Key Features & Content
The book is noted for its student-friendly pedagogy, utilizing numerous solved examples and flowcharts to simplify complex mathematical concepts. Persistent Systems Foundational Topics
: Covers symbols, alphabets, sets, relations, graphs, and formal languages. Core Computational Models : Includes dedicated chapters on Finite State Machines Pushdown Stack-Memory Machines Post Machines Turing Machines Advanced Concepts theory of computation book by vivek kulkarni pdf top
: Explores regular expressions, grammars, parsing techniques, undecidability, and the complexity of problems. Unique Additions : Features a chapter on Production Systems
(Markov and labeled Markov algorithms) and practical implementations of key concepts using C program codes Google Books Accessing the Book
While several platforms host PDF previews or summaries, the full text is a copyrighted work typically accessed through purchase or institutional libraries. Theory of Computation Vivek Kulkarni , published by
What’s Inside? (The Syllabus Snapshot)
If you find a "top" PDF version, you should expect to find clear chapters on:
- Finite Automata: DFA, NFA, and epsilon-NFA conversions.
- Regular Expressions & Languages: Pumping Lemma (the dreaded proof).
- Context Free Grammars (CFG): Derivation trees, ambiguity, and simplification.
- Pushdown Automata (PDA): The bridge between grammar and machines.
- Turing Machines: The foundation of modern computing.
- Undecidability: The Halting Problem.
Ethical and Practical Takeaway
Searching for “Vivek Kulkarni theory of computation pdf top” is understandable but risky — malware-ridden download sites, outdated editions, and missing exercises. Better alternatives:
- Check your college’s internal LMS (many upload chapter-wise PDFs legally).
- Use Google Books or Amazon “Look Inside” for key topics.
- Buy a used copy – older editions of Kulkarni cost as little as ₹150.
- Use open resources like Introduction to Theory of Computation (free online draft by Michael Sipser) or OSSU’s ToC notes.
The Smarter Alternative: "Top" Free Study Resources
If you cannot get the PDF, don't panic. You can still master TOC using Kulkarni’s structure for free: Finite Automata: DFA, NFA, and epsilon-NFA conversions
- NPTEL Lectures: Watch Prof. Kamala Krithivasan’s lectures (IIT Madras). They follow the exact same flow as Kulkarni’s book.
- Javatpoint / GeeksforGeeks: Search for "DFA example" or "Pumping Lemma." Use these sites to practice the problems found in Kulkarni’s exercise sections.
- Your Senior’s Hard Drive: Ask a senior from the 2023 or 2024 batch. They likely have the original scanned PDF from their semester and will share it via Google Drive (safer than random websites).
Final Verdict
Is Vivek Kulkarni’s "Theory of Computation" a top-tier book? Yes, absolutely—for exam-focused learning. Is hunting for a random "PDF top" worth the virus risk? Probably not.
Your best action plan:
- Borrow a physical copy from your college library (the tactile feel helps with tough proofs).
- Check if your college provides OUP digital access.
- Use the book’s structure to guide your search for free online tutorials.
If you found this guide helpful, share it with your classmates. Stop searching for risky PDFs and start understanding Turing Machines.
Have you used Vivek Kulkarni’s TOC book? Which chapter did you find the hardest? Let me know in the comments below!